Web1 jan. 1985 · Veeco The company was originally Accelerators Inc. and was founded in 1965. The implant activity, which is now part of Veeco, built accelerators up to 400 keV and was a descendant of Texas Nuclear Corporation which was founded in 1949. The company entered the ion implantation market very successfully in 1969-70. Ion implantation is a materials modification process by which ions are accelerated, typically in a single ended accelerator, and inserted into a solid. This process is used to change the physical, chemical, or electrical properties of the solid. NEC has manufactured Open Air ion implantation systems for beam energies in the ...

The Ion Facet Screw system will include a k-wire for initial targeting of the facet joint, a cannulated facet locator tool, a cannulated drill guide, drill bits, and a titanium screw with an inserter. Web8 sep. 2024 · Applied Materials’ silicon carbide-optimized VIISta® 900 3D Hot Ion Implant System Applied Materials’ new VIISta® 900 3D hot ion implant system injects and diffuses ions into 200mm and 150mm silicon carbide wafers, delivering a more than 40X reduction in resistivity compared to room temperature implant.
